Why Choose Private Mental Health Diagnosis?
There are several reasons people choose for private services:
Reduced Waiting Times: The NHS can frequently have long waiting lists for mental health services, often lasting numerous months. Private clinics normally provide quicker visits.
More Personalized Care: Private services often offer a higher level of attention and customized care than in some public systems due to smaller sized patient loads.
Greater Choice of Professionals: The economic sector permits people the flexibility to pick their therapists or psychiatrists based upon specific credentials, specializations, or individual choices.
Access to Specialized Services: Some private practices offer specialized services that may not be widely offered in NHS settings, consisting of certain types of therapy or holistic methods.

Expenses Associated with Private Mental Health Diagnosis
The cost of private mental health diagnosis can differ widely based upon location, clinician experience, and the intricacy of the case. Below is a typical cost breakdown:
